/**
* The {@link FunctionGemfireAdminTemplate} class is an implementation of the {@link GemfireAdminOperations} interface
* supporting the Pivotal GemFire / Apache Geode administrative functions/operations via {@link Function} execution
* in the cluster.
*
* Note: any schema changing functionality (e.g. {@link #createRegion(RegionDefinition)}) does not get recorded by
* the Pivotal GemFire/Apache Geode Cluster Configuration Service using this strategy.
*
* @author John Blum
* @see org.apache.geode.cache.client.ClientCache
* @see org.apache.geode.cache.execute.Function
* @see org.springframework.data.gemfire.client.function.ListRegionsOnServerFunction
* @see org.springframework.data.gemfire.config.admin.AbstractGemfireAdminOperations
* @see org.springframework.data.gemfire.function.execution.GemfireOnServersFunctionTemplate
* @since 2.0.0
*/
public class FunctionGemfireAdminTemplate extends AbstractGemfireAdminOperations {
private final ClientCache clientCache;
/**
* Constructs a new instance of the {@link FunctionGemfireAdminTemplate} initialized with
* a {@link ClientCache} instance.
*
* @param clientCache reference to a {@link ClientCache} instance.
* @throws IllegalArgumentException if {@link ClientCache} is {@literal null}.
* @see org.apache.geode.cache.client.ClientCache
*/
public FunctionGemfireAdminTemplate(ClientCache clientCache) {
Assert.notNull(clientCache, "ClientCache is required");
this.clientCache = clientCache;
}
/**
* Returns a reference to the configured {@link ClientCache} instance.
*
* @return a reference to the configured {@link ClientCache} instance.
* @see org.apache.geode.cache.client.ClientCache
*/
protected ClientCache getClientCache() {
return this.clientCache;
}
/**
* Lists all available {@link Region Regions} configured for all servers in the remote Pivotal GemFire
* / Apache Geode cluster.
*
* @return an {@link Iterable} of servers-side {@link Region} names for all {@link Region Regions} defined
* across all servers in the remote Pivotal GemFire/Apache Geode cluster.
* @see java.lang.Iterable
*/
@Override
public Iterable getAvailableServerRegions() {
try {
return execute(new ListRegionsOnServerFunction());
}
catch (Exception cause) {
try {
return Optional.ofNullable(execute(new GetRegionsFunction()))
.filter(this::containsRegionInformation)
.map(regionInformationArray ->
stream(nullSafeArray((Object[]) regionInformationArray, Object.class))
.map(regionInformation -> ((RegionInformation) regionInformation).getName())
.collect(Collectors.toSet())
)
.orElse(Collections.emptySet());
}
catch (Exception ignore) {
return Collections.emptySet();
}
}
}
/**
* Returns an {@link Iterable} of all the server {@link Region} {@link Index Indexes}.
*
* @return an {@link Iterable} of all the server {@link Region} {@link Index Indexes}.
* @see org.apache.geode.cache.query.Index#getName()
* @see java.lang.Iterable
*/
@Override
public Iterable getAvailableServerRegionIndexes() {
return execute(ListIndexesFunction.LIST_INDEXES_FUNCTION_ID);
}
@Override
public void createRegion(RegionDefinition regionDefinition) {
execute(CreateRegionFunction.CREATE_REGION_FUNCTION_ID, regionDefinition);
}
@Override
public void createIndex(IndexDefinition indexDefinition) {
execute(CreateIndexFunction.CREATE_INDEX_FUNCTION_ID, indexDefinition);
}
T execute(Function gemfireFunction, Object... arguments) {
return newGemfireFunctionOperations().executeAndExtract(gemfireFunction, arguments);
}
T execute(String gemfireFunctionId, Object... arguments) {
return newGemfireFunctionOperations().executeAndExtract(gemfireFunctionId, arguments);
}
protected GemfireFunctionOperations newGemfireFunctionOperations() {
return newGemfireFunctionOperations(getClientCache());
}
protected GemfireFunctionOperations newGemfireFunctionOperations(ClientCache clientCache) {
return new GemfireOnServersFunctionTemplate(clientCache);
}
boolean containsRegionInformation(Object results) {
return Optional.ofNullable(results)
.filter(it -> it instanceof Object[])
.filter(it -> ((Object[]) it).length > 0)
.filter(it -> ((Object[]) it)[0] instanceof RegionInformation)
.isPresent();
}
}
